Prince George turns two—see his special birthday picture

The little prince is two! And Kate and William have released a new picture of the little cutie.

Can you believe it's been two years since this little cutie was born? It's been two amazing years of Prince George—who I affectionately call the King of Cheeks!

In celebration of George's big day tomorrow (July 22), Prince William and Kate have released a photo of the little prince, taken at Princess Charlotte's christening by Mario Testino.

He's wearing a Rachel Riley outfit—the designer is quickly becoming one of George's favourite designers. OK, one of Kate's favourite designers.

For his birthday, George will have a private party at his Norfolk home, Anmer Hall. It's expected that the Queen will stop by for tea, but Grandpa Charles won't make it as he's on a royal tour. And neither will Uncle Harry as he's still in Africa working on conservation projects. It will obviously be a low-key affair without Harry there.

Now George has had a pretty great second year. Here are just a few of the highlights.

Starting with the big moment of the year—George became a big brother. You can't really top adding a princess to the family.

George accidentally stole the show at Princess Charlotte's christening! But really, who can resist those cheeks and that grin.

George also showed toddlers everywhere what it means to be a fashion icon. He wore this romper to celebrate the Queen's birthday, but this isn't your average outfit. Dad wore it back in the 80s and Grandpa Charles wore it too, a long time ago. And it's still just as cute in 2015. See classic pieces never go out of style.

He also unfortunately, brought crocs back in style. I forgive you George!

Now George may only be two and many years away from becoming king, but he spent 2015 working on his royal wave. Mastering the wave is a major part of royal 101.

And of course, sitting for a formal portrait. Another royal-must. George has a good mix of serious faces with a little bit of personality. What a king.

Happy birthday Prince George. May the twos not be terrible for mum and dad and be full of adorable pictures for the rest of us.
